Delhi University invites applications for admission to M.Tech Course on Nanoscience and Nanotechnology For the academic session 2013-2014

A Candidate must have qualified the Joint Admission Test (JAM-2013) to M.Sc. in Physics /Chemistry
conducted by the Indian Institute of Technology (IITs) AND few seats are also available for meritorious
candidates qualifying the M.Sc. Admission Entrance Test (2013) conducted by the University of Delhi.

Minimum Criteria
1. Bachelor’s Degree with Physics/Chemistry as a subject with 60% aggregate marks for General Category & 55%for All Reserved Categories.
2. Completed at least one year course in Mathematics.
Salient Features of the Program
1. Approved and Sponsored by Department of Science and Technology (D.S.T.), Ministry of Science & Technology, Government of India.

2. Selected Students shall be sent to reputed National OR International laboratories for Dissertation/Course Work.
General Information
1. Total No. of seats for the course is 15.
2. Application Forms and Admission Brochure will be available from 10th of May 2013 (Monday) at D.U. Website.
3. Final Selection from the Short-listed Candidates will be done on the basis of Interview performance.
4. Last date for the receipt of the application form is 28th June 2013 (Friday) along with the Demand Draft of Rs. 250/- as application fee in favour
of The Registrar, University of Delhi payable at Delhi.
